How To Conduct Frequency Analysis

Frequency analysis can really elevate your puzzle-solving game. This technique dives into how often letters show up, allowing you to refine your crossword strategies effectively.

Start with a puzzle you love, whether it’s a recent one or a classic favorite.

As you count each letter, you’ll begin to uncover interesting patterns in letter usage.

Crafting a clear frequency table will help you visualize these counts and make the information digestible. Notice the repetitive habits in puzzle design, as these insights can reveal which letters tend to dominate.

Decoding Clue Solving Techniques With Patterns

Diving into crossword puzzles feels like stepping into a realm of hidden treasures waiting to be uncovered. The true magic lies within how you interpret the clues, and a solid grasp of effective decoding strategies can really amp up your solving game.

Start by spotting familiar patterns that clue you into the answers.

For instance, anagrams often showcase a playful twist on words, while synonyms lead you straight to the solution.

Pay close attention to letter sequences, as certain letters, like ‘E’ and ‘A’, pop up more frequently.

This little nugget of knowledge can serve you well when you’re feeling stuck. And let’s not forget about the art of wordplay! Many clues disguise their meanings, so staying sharp and alert is key.
